Abstract

John Maynard Keynes, heralded in his own time by the press as "our greatest living economist", is acknowledged as one of the most influential thinkers of the 20th Century. This set presents contemporary responses to Keynes and provides a range of reviews, academic assessments and scholarly essays on Keynes' published works. This important collection draws upon an enormous range of sources, from the popular press to academic journals, and includes responses from Germany, Italy, and France as well as the UK and North America. * Volume One contains reviews of _Indian Currency and Finance_, _The Economic Consequences of Peace_, _The Revision of the Treaty_, _A Treatise on Probability_, _A Tract on Monetary Reform_, _The End of Laissez-Faire_ and _Laissez-Faire and Communism_ * Volume Two contains reviews of _A Treatise on Money_, _Unemployment as a World Problem_, _Essays in Persuasion_, _Essays in Biography_ and _The Means of Prosperity_ * Volume Three contains reviews of _The General Theory of Unemployment, Interest and Money_ and _How to Pay for the War_ * Volume Four includes obituaries and final assessments
